Hammer, James in Hitchcock remake Rebecca

Armie Hammer and Lily James will headline a remake of Alfred Hitchcock classic “Rebecca”, reports Collider.

From Ben Wheatley, director of “High-Rise”, and housed at Netflix and Working Title, the film boasts a screenplay by Jane Goldman.

Like the original 1940 film, starring Laurence Olivier and Joan Fontaine in the main roles, the film follows “a newly-married young woman who visits her husband’s imposing family estate on a bleak English coast, where she finds herself battling the shadow of his dead first wife — the mysterious Rebecca — whose legacy continues to haunt the house.”

The film, to be produced by Working Title principals Eric Fellner and Tim Bevan as well as Nira Park, will lens in the spring.
